Faranak Ranjbar is a scholar working on Soil Science, Civil and Structural Engineering and Biomaterials. According to data from OpenAlex, Faranak Ranjbar has authored 29 papers receiving a total of 673 indexed citations (citations by other indexed papers that have themselves been cited), including 14 papers in Soil Science, 9 papers in Civil and Structural Engineering and 9 papers in Biomaterials. Recurrent topics in Faranak Ranjbar’s work include Soil Carbon and Nitrogen Dynamics (13 papers), Soil and Unsaturated Flow (9 papers) and Clay minerals and soil interactions (9 papers). Faranak Ranjbar is often cited by papers focused on Soil Carbon and Nitrogen Dynamics (13 papers), Soil and Unsaturated Flow (9 papers) and Clay minerals and soil interactions (9 papers). Faranak Ranjbar collaborates with scholars based in Iran, India and Canada. Faranak Ranjbar's co-authors include Mohsen Jalali, José A. Orosa, Mohsen Soltani, Abbas Ranjbar Saadatabadi, Patrick Laux, A A Sabziparvar, Peyman Zawar‐Reza, Azizi Ghasem, Harald Kunstmann and Imán Rousta and has published in prestigious journals such as Journal of Hazardous Materials, Chemosphere and Geoderma.
